About This Item

Banff, Alberta: Altitude Publishing Ltd., 1996 First edition with loose sheets in glossy illustrated three ring binder. This is the revised Deluxe Binder Edition. 304 pp. Colour photographs and maps, reference section. Minor rubbing to covers. Near Fine.
